21xrx.com
2024-12-22 19:04:13 Sunday
登录
文章检索 我的文章 写文章
C++类与对象基础知识点概述
2023-06-28 13:13:27 深夜i     --     --
C++ Class Object Fundamentals Concepts

在C++编程语言中,类和对象是非常重要的概念。类是指一种自定义的数据类型,它定义了一组属性和方法来描述一个实体,而对象则是类的一个实例化(实例)。

在C++中,类通常由类名、属性(数据成员)和方法(成员函数)组成。一个类定义的属性和方法可以被其所有的对象共享,但每个对象的属性值和方法的实现都可能不同。类中定义的方法可以被对象直接访问和调用,以完成相应的功能。属性则可以用于存储对象的状态信息,在不同的对象中可能有不同的值。

C++中的类的定义通常包括以下几部分:

1.类名:为了标识一个类,需要给它起一个名称。

2.访问修饰符:分为public、protected和private,用于控制类中成员的访问范围。public表示可以被任何对象访问,protected表示只能被该类的对象和其子类对象访问,private表示只能被该类的对象访问。

3.数据成员:即类中的属性,可以是各种基本类型、自定义类型或者指针类型。

4.成员函数:即类中的方法,可以是用来访问、设置属性值的函数,也可以是实现类的各种功能的函数。

在使用类和对象时,通常需要进行以下操作:

1.定义类:使用class关键字定义类,包括类名、属性和方法等。

2.创建对象:使用new关键字创建对象,使类中的属性和方法得到实例化。

3.访问对象成员:使用“.”操作符访问对象的成员,包括属性和方法等。

4.释放对象:使用delete关键字释放对象占用的内存空间。

总之,类和对象是C++编程语言中非常重要的概念,它们为我们提供了一种抽象的方式来描述现实世界中的实体。通过了解和掌握类和对象的基础知识点,可以让我们更好地进行C++编程,实现各种各样的功能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复